Night-shift staff: Floor 4 of the Tellhaven Building opens this week. After 21:00, access is via the rear stairwell only; the lifts are locked out overnight during the settling period. Complete a walk-through of the new floor once per shift and log it. The stairwell keypad accepts the code below.

badge for yahop-fawep: bdg-XBKXI-68071

FAQ: How do I investigate leaked file descriptors in Marrowd?

Short version: run the fd-census job, diff against baseline, bisect by service. Most leaks trace to the Ossify log shipper not closing rotated files. Don't restart nodes blind — capture the lsof snapshot first or the evidence vanishes. Snapshots upload to the sealed triage bucket, which contractors can't read by default. To decrypt the triage archive locally, use the recovery passphrase given below.

strongbox words: oliael-gilax-lamael

Ticket VRAM-2281: Connection failures in MemLens profiler

New folks: MemLens is our GPU memory profiling tool. Since Tuesday, the collector agents on the Oxbow cluster fail to push trace samples — timeouts after 30s, then retry storms. Suspect the results store, not the agents; CPU-only hosts show the same symptom. Workaround: reduce sample rate to 1Hz. Do not restart the collectors mid-capture; you'll corrupt the session index. To reproduce, point a local agent at the trace database using the connection string below.

warehouse DSN: cockroachdb://holvan_svc:viOKuRy@db-3e1a.plorvaforge.corp:5432/istius